Maine Joins 28 US States Banning TikTok

Maine has become the latest state to ban Tik Tok from state-owned devices that connect to the government network. The FBI and Federal Communications Commission have issued warnings of possible threats TikTok poses to U.S. national security, including that user data obtained by the app. While TikTok has previously said that all U.S. user data was stored within the United States, it has since admitted that this is not true.
